| Type | Tube Amplifier |
|---|---|
| Power Output | 50 Watts |
| Channels | 2 |
| Speaker Configuration | 1 x 12" |
| Weight | 50 lbs (22.7 kg) |
| Effects Loop | Yes |
| Speaker | 1 x 12" Celestion Vintage 30 |
| Speakers | Celestion Vintage 30 |
| Preamp Tubes | 12AX7 |
| Power Tubes | EL34 |
| Reverb | Yes |
| EQ | 3-band EQ |
| Controls | Volume, Treble, Middle, Bass, Presence, Master Volume, Reverb |
